What's Happening?
The Los Angeles Sparks are facing a challenging end to their regular season, following two consecutive losses to the Atlanta Dream. Assistant coach Mike Neighbors has emphasized the team's resilience and determination to secure a playoff spot. Despite the setbacks, Neighbors remains optimistic about the team's ability to rally and overcome adversity, citing their strong locker room spirit and history of come-from-behind victories. The Sparks are currently competing with the Indiana Fever and Seattle Storm for the final playoff positions, needing to win their remaining games to keep their postseason hopes alive.

What's Next?
The Sparks must win their final three games, starting with a match against the Dallas Wings, to have a chance at the playoffs. They also need favorable outcomes from the Fever and Storm's remaining games. The team's performance in these crucial matches will determine their postseason fate and could lead to strategic changes in preparation for next season.
